HIMS stock declined 7.11% to $29.51 following mixed Q2 2026 results, where revenue beat expectations but the company posted a wider-than-expected loss. The technical picture is neutral with bearish moving average signals, while fundamentals show strong revenue growth but deteriorating margins. Recent news highlights margin pressure from GLP-1 drug investments and an FTC investigation, creating investor uncertainty despite raised revenue guidance.
The outlook remains cautious as strong subscriber growth and AI initiatives are offset by profitability challenges and regulatory scrutiny. Investment opportunity exists in the company's expanding global footprint and raised revenue targets, but risks include margin compression, negative cash flow trends, and ongoing legal investigations that could pressure the stock near-term.
SoundHound AI (SOUN) trades at $7.395, down 0.87% today, with a bullish technical signal and strong analyst support. Recent Q2 2026 earnings beat expectations, revenue grew 45% year-over-year to $61.9 million, and the company raised its 2026 revenue guidance, driven by its OASYS platform. However, the stock faces headwinds from negative net income margins and high cash burn.
The outlook is cautiously optimistic with 75% of analysts rating it Buy and a $8.50 consensus target, but profitability challenges and premium valuations pose risks. Key catalysts include the pending LivePerson acquisition and OASYS adoption, while execution on path to profitability remains critical for sustained upside.
